Ingredients for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(or thighs for extra juiciness)
- 1.5 pounds baby potatoes, halved or quartered if large
- 1/3 cup grated Parmesan cheese, plus extra for serving
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1/2 cup low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 teaspoon dried Italian seasoning
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
- 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
- 2 tablespoons freshly chopped parsley
- Cooking spray
Instructions for Making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es
- Spray the inside of your crockpot with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
- Place the halved or quartered baby potatoes evenly on the bottom of the crockpot.
- In a small bowl, mix together the minced garlic, olive oil, grated Parmesan cheese, Italian seasoning, salt, black pepper, and crushed red pepper flakes (if using).
- Rub the seasoning mixture over the chicken breasts on both sides to fully coat each piece.
- Lay the seasoned chicken pieces on top of the potatoes in the crockpot.
- Pour the chicken broth around the edges, allowing it to settle beneath the potatoes without washing away the seasonings.
- Cover the crockpot and cook on low for 6-7 hours or on high for 3-4 hours, until the chicken is tender and the potatoes are cooked through.
- Once done, sprinkle freshly chopped parsley and more Parmesan cheese over the chicken and potatoes.
- Gently stir if desired, then serve hot and enjoy your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es!

Cooking Tips and Variations
When preparing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es, selecting the right chicken cut is key; both breasts and thighs work well, though thighs bring extra tenderness and flavor. For a richer taste, use freshly grated Parmesan cheese rather than pre-shredded varieties, which can contain anti-caking agents affecting texture.
As for potatoes, baby potatoes are recommended for their creamy bite but any waxy potato will hold up nicely in the slow cooker.
To develop an even deeper flavor, you can briefly sear the chicken in a skillet before adding to the crockpot—though this step is optional, it can enhance the final dish.
For variety, consider swapping Italian seasoning for herbs like rosemary or thyme, or adding chopped sun-dried tomatoes for a sweeter, tangy twist. Vegetables such as carrots or green beans can be layered with potatoes for extra nutrition and color.
Adjust the garlic and red pepper flakes to suit your family’s taste. If you have leftovers, they reheat beautifully and can even be transformed into a chicken and potato hash the next day. Proper layering—placing potatoes at the bottom—ensures even cooking and prevents sogginess.
Lastly, for a creamier sauce, add a splash of heavy cream or a few tablespoons of cream cheese in the final hour of cooking. Experimenting with these variations keeps the recipe fresh and catering to different preferences.

FAQs About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es
Can I use frozen chicken for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es?
While it’s safest and best in terms of texture to use thawed chicken, you can use frozen chicken in the crockpot. However, be aware that the U.S. Department of Agriculture recommends thawing chicken before slow cooking to ensure even and safe cooking. If you must use frozen chicken, increase the cook time and check for an internal temperature of 165°F.
What kind of potatoes work best in this recipe?
Baby potatoes are ideal for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es because they hold their shape and have a creamy texture when slow-cooked. Yukon Gold or red potatoes, cut into chunks, are also great options.
How do I store and reheat leftovers?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, microwave individual portions until steaming hot, or warm gently on the stove with a splash of chicken broth to keep the chicken moist.
Can I add vegetables to the crockpot?
Absolutely! Feel free to layer in vegetables such as carrots, green beans, or bell peppers with the potatoes. Cut them into similar-sized pieces to ensure even cooking.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, Cozy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ken and Potatoes is naturally gluten-free as written, provided that your chicken broth and seasoning blends do not contain hidden gluten.
